> > The ds28ec20 eeprom is (almost) backward compatible with the
> > ds2433. The only major differences are:
> >
> > - the eeprom size is now 2560 bytes instead of 512;
> > - the number of pages is now 80 (same page size as the ds2433: 256 bits);
> > - the programming time has increased from 5ms to 10ms;
> >
> > This patch adds support for the ds28ec20 to the ds2433 driver. From
> > the datasheet: The DS28EC20 provides a high degree of backward
> > compatibility with the DS2433. Besides the different family codes, the
> > only protocol change that is required on an existing DS2433
> > implementation is a lengthening of the programming duration (tPROG)
> > from 5ms to 10ms.
